Defence:

OUT - Rojo and Darmian - That's surely a no brainer. Plus Valencia is leaving on a free (already decided).
IN - De Ligt (by far the best CB available, and young) and Wan-Bissaka (Defensively very solid, PL proven, English, young).


Midfield:

OUT - Matic and Pereira as decent fees can be gotten for both. I assume Herrera is leaving on a free anyway (probably already decided). So that's 3 out.
IN - Rice (mobile, good on the ball, physical, incredible reading of the game for his age, young and English) and Bruno Fernandes (Energetic, technical, creative, goalscoring).


Attack:

OUT - Alexis and Lukaku. Alexis needs to be off the books from a payroll perspective. And Lukaku is a potential 70M transfer fee sitting on the bench. Funds which need to be reinvested. Mata will likely leave on a free, so can't count that.
IN - Sancho is an absolute must. He ticks every box. Coutinho I believe could be gotten at a good price, and is an elite player. He'd bring dead ball expertise, and final ball precision. I'd play him on the left, and have Rashford and Martial rotate as the CF.
